How sturdy are vesa arm mounts?

I have a monitor that weighs 25 lbs (dell 3007wfp) and I'm trying to find an arm mount that will work on it, but I cant find any that arent very expensive. Do you think that the 2 lbs makes that much of a difference?

Thanks for your interest in our mount!  We wouldn't recommend going over the 22lb weight limit for this one.  I have gotten these to support over the rated limit by getting the tilt joint super tight, so it is possible, but it is a lot of stress on the arm.  We do have other models that are able to support the weight of your monitor, although they do cost more.  The models are STAND-V101H, V101G1 and V101GT.
